Vista Grande Express promotes sustainability through reusable containers

Vista Grande Express, a restaurant in the Vista Grande dining complex, has begun using reusable containers as of Oct. 20, sparing over 500,000 single-use containers from the waste stream each year, according to Campus Dining. “The more times the container is reused, the more sustainable it becomes,” Campus Dining wrote on their website. “The container […]
